Saints Making Push to Sign Anquan Boldin
NFL Network's Ian Rapoport, citing a source, reported that the "[New Orleans Saints] are making the strongest push to sign [Boldin]." Rapoport added that Boldin "loves" Saints wide receivers coach John Morton, who was previously with the San Francisco 49ers.
Saints running back Mark Ingram noted on Twitter had has been recruiting Bolden for some time. Anquan Boldin: Latest News, Rumors, Speculation Surrounding Free-Agent WR | Bleacher Report |
